sepi-official statement issued in Paris stay that France mer ly asked for a coal- ng whruf smilar to that possessed by Goat Britain and to which France is entitled un huder the treaty of 1882

The number of European fire-cided to give up the experiment of raising men at the Station has also been increased, a Gurkha Mountain Battery as recruits are and the Station should be generally in | difficult to obtain. bigher state of efficiency than was possible under the old conditions. It is certainly for moro ducent and comfortable for the men.
The conduct of the Brigade throughout the year has been very good, with o00 ex- exption that of Chinese watch who was convicted of larceny of a jucket from the scene of the fire at No. 2, West Street, on the 10th October, and sentenced to two months hard-labour.
Me Thomas Campbell, assistant engineer, who was connected with the Brigade for upwards of nine gen, died at the end of 1607. Mr Campbell wana vorý able and experienced officer and was a great lose to the Brigade. His post was filled during the year by Sergeant McLennan of the Police Force who fulfilled the duties in a satisfactory manner.

The Tide Table given balow has boon compiled by the Nautical Almanac Office in London from the result of the analysis of observations taken by mosna tematic tide-recording machine in the Wa- fer Folien Basin at Taira Sha Tsui during the years 1867-8-9,
The zoro of the table is Low Water Or dinary Spring Tides, which has been found to be 2 foot below mean sea level.
